WLIA announces new scholarship

The Wisconsin Land Information Association (WLIA) is pleased to announce a new scholarship established to help students working toward a degree related to land information, such as geographic information systems, geography, and urban planning.

The scholarship is funded through donations from private individuals, organizations, and other activities of WLIA. Two scholarships in the amount of $750 each will be distributed by the WLIA Board of Directors prior to August 1, 2005. The scholarship will also include a one year student membership and free registration to our 2006 Annual Conference in Wisconsin Dells.

The deadline for completing the application is June 1, 2005.
